March 18, 1907.

Exam of plates for variation if any in +48° 150 [[strikethrough]] 5 [strikethrough]] 4
R.A. 7^[[h]] 7.3^[[m]], Dec. +48° 45.6' 9.0 {1855). Sp. Mc5d var? No. 5855 on I33840.

An exam. of the above plates shows a variation of about 0.5 magn. which seems to be real and not due to photographic images.   This variation has been confirmed independently by L.D. Wells.
W.P.F.
